Simplify the expression (3 - 4i)(1 + 5i) - (2 - i). Show your work

Mathematics
1 answer:
jek_recluse [69]3 years ago
3 0

Answer: 12i + 21

Step-by-step explanation:

You want to apply foil to the first two terms.

  1. 3 x 1 = 3
  2. 5i x 3 = 15i
  3. -4i x 1 = -4i
  4. -4i x 5i = -20i^2

You get 3 + 11i - 20i^2. i is equal to the square root of -1, so when you square it, you will get -1. Then do -1 x -20 to get +20

So far you have (11i + 23) - (-i + 2).

  1. 11i + i = 12i
  2. 23 - 2 = 21

A 95% confidence interval for a population mean is computed from a sample of size 400. Another 95% confidence interval will be c
Anna [14]

Answer:

The interval from the sample of size 400 will be approximately <u>One -half as wide</u> as the interval from the sample of size 100

Step-by-step explanation:

From the question we are told the confidence level is  95% , hence the level of significance is    

      \alpha = (100 - 95 ) \%

=>   \alpha = 0.05

Generally from the normal distribution table the critical value  of  \frac{\alpha }{2} is  

   Z_{\frac{\alpha }{2} } =  1.96

Generally the 95% confidence interval is dependent on the value of the margin of error at a constant sample mean or sample proportion

Generally the margin of error is mathematically represented as

      E = Z_{\frac{\alpha }{2} } * \frac{\sigma}{\sqrt{n} }    

Here assume that Z_{\frac{\alpha }{2} } \ and \  \sigma \ is constant so

     E =  \frac{k}{\sqrt{n} }

=>  E \sqrt{n} = K

=>   E_1 \sqrt{n}_1 =  E_2 \sqrt{n}_2

So  let  n_1 = 400 and n_2 =  100

=>   E_1 \sqrt{400} =  E_2 \sqrt{100}

=>  E_1 =  \frac{\sqrt{100} }{\sqrt{400} } E_2

=>  E_1 =  \frac{1}{2 } E_2

So From this we see that  the confidence interval for a sample size of 400 will be half that with a sample size of 100
